Aussiejed of Eureka Miniatures writes:

The Wars Of Spanish Succession are better known to those of us with an English background as Marlborough's Wars. Alan Marsh has worked on 28mm scale Age of Reason figures previously and made an excellent job. We feel he may have surpassed himself by recreating the same style and period flavor in 18mm.

As the first of many nations for this European-wide conflict, we believe you will be as impressed as we are.

One of the features of this range are the wonderful horse sculpts that Alan has produced. We believe they are close to AB in quality, and that this will set the bar for our future horse-and-musket ranges.
